    I want to add OptiFine to my project. I downloaded OptiFine_1.8.9_HD_U_M5.jar and threw it into the libs folder. When I run it, I get an error. As I understand it, this is due to the fact that OptiFine uses System.exit() and Forge FMLCommonHandler.exitJava(), what should I do? Is there an alternative solution?

        @Zhao-Yun

        1. U threw optifine to the wrong folder.
        2. U can't use optifine in intelij idea unless u somehow remake it to not crash.
        3. Run ur liquidbounce without intelij idea when u finish making what u want.
